The Clinical Director role, accounting for 15% of the virtual care workforce, oversees the strategic direction and clinical aspects of virtual care services, ensuring high-quality patient care and compliance with regulations. Virtual Care Programme Managers make up 20% of the workforce. They lead the planning, coordination, and implementation of virtual care programmes, working closely with healthcare professionals, technology experts, and other stakeholders. Another prominent role in virtual care is the Virtual Care Nurse Practitioner, accounting for 25% of the workforce. They assess, diagnose, treat, and monitor patients remotely, providing essential healthcare services in a more accessible and convenient manner. Data Analysts and Engineers contribute to 40% of the virtual care workforce, with 20% each. Virtual Care Data Analysts focus on analysing and interpreting complex health data to improve patient outcomes and inform decision-making. On the other hand, Virtual Care Engineers develop and maintain the technology infrastructure required for seamless virtual care delivery.
